No, there is no direct train from Thirsk to Tynemouth. However, there are services departing from Thirsk and arriving at Tynemouth via Northallerton and Central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 7m.
The distance between Thirsk and Tynemouth is 69 miles. The road distance is 62.2 miles.

There is no direct connection from Thirsk to Tynemouth. However, you can take the train to Northallerton, take the train to Newcastle, walk to Central Station, then take the subway to Tynemouth.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Market Place to Tynemouth Road-Allendale Place via Northallerton Station, Northallerton, Newcastle, and Central Stn Clayton St in around 2h 58m.
